The LA-9413P uses a dedicated charging IC to manage battery health and AC adapter detection. If you see "Plugged in, not charging," refer to the and PS_ID sections of the diagram. 4. Sequence & Logic

This board uses two SPI Flash chips (UH2 and UH6). If power rails are present but there is no display, a BIOS re-flash is often required.
